    The Green Bay Packers are in Denver to play Sean Payton’s Broncos at EmPower Field at Mile High in a preseason clash on Sunday night.

    The two teams engaged in a joint practice on Friday, so Packers coach Matt LaFleur has decided most starters and veterans won’t play on Sunday.

    The primetime game — if such a thing exists in the preseason — will be televised nationally on NFL Network.

    Follow along with Packers Wire for live updates and highlights from Packers vs. Broncos on Sunday night:

    Bo Nix is slicing and dicing the Packers backup defense. He threw a 2-yard touchdown pass to Tim Patrick to extend the lead to 10-0 early in the second quarter. Nix, the Broncos’ top pick, is 8-of-9 passes for 80 yards and a score.

    The Broncos took the early lead after a 14-yard Bo Nix touchdown pass was negated by an illegal forward pass penalty. Nix was otherwise perfect passing on the drive. Lutz kicked a short field goal to put the Broncos up 3-0.

    The Packers report 31 players won’t play on Sunday night, including quarterback Jordan Love, running back Josh Jacobs, the top four wide receivers, the top two tight ends and most of the starting defense.
